U.S. TEEN-AGE EVANGELISTS

A group of teen-agers from the United States will arrive in Christchurch at the end of nexit week. One of several "teen teams” sent round the world by the Youth For Christ movement, these five American college students aged between 17 and 20 will visit Christchurch for three days on the way to India, where they will spend four months. The three young men and two girls form an evangelistic team. An older Youth For Christ director travels with each team. The youths were selected in a nationwide talent contest. They have their own “teen” preacher, song leader, accompanist, trumpeter, French horn player, violinist and trombonist. At present the team is in the Wellington district, and will make its first appearance in Christchurch on September 21, at the Salvation Army Citadel and at some place on Sunday afternoon. On Sunday evening the team will split and be at the Colombo street and Opawa Baptist churches. The final rally will be on September 23, in the concert chamber of the Young Men’s Christian Association.
